Nestled in between Thailand and Vietnam, Laos is one of the natural diamonds of Southeast Asia. Though some locations of it might not be as developed as its Indochina counterparts, there is one location where it has managed to hang in – casino gaming.
The Dansavanh Casino is based in Ban Muang Wa-Tha, Vientiane State. This Laos casino creates a good many employment opportunities for the locals, who sometimes do not continually have an opportunity to make a living wage. The Dansavanh Casino is heavily dependent upon travelers in order to make ends meet. Locals usually only work at the casinos and don’t bet their wages on gaming. Because neighboring nations such as Thailand are littered with blaring, flamboyant casinos, Dansavanh Casino relies more on tourists from China, which is next to Laos on the Northeastern edge.
The Chinese governing body has continuously been completely against gambling, specifically inside its own borders. This is why places like Laos can open up gambling halls and be immediately successful–players from different states. Because gaming is so condemned in China, the vacationers head off to casinos in exhilaration to satisfy their curiosity, and they commonly spend pretty big. Laos gambling halls have long benefited from this style of spending.
Casino wagering in Laos features a great many of the identical table games that you would locate at any other gambling halls around the globe. Games such as vingt-et-un, chemin de fer, roulette, slot machines, and electronic poker can be seen in the gambling dens. You could even have private or public tables to bet at, if you like.
Due to the awe-inspiring vacation communities and the ability to gamble within its borders, Laos will continue to be a main draw in the Southeast Asia sightseeing market. More beachfront apartments and even resortcasinos are in the early development stage and are likely to be opening in the next few years. This provides not just productions, but additionally a source for employment and government income for this behind the times republic.
